What You Should Know About Pancreas Transplants

Pancreas transplants are among the rarest organ transplants performed each year. These procedures have become increasingly uncommon since 2004. There are different reasons for this, including difficulty in both the recovery and transplantation processes. Record Donor Designation Rate for Wyoming in 2018

How do we know if residents support organ, eye and tissue donation? We measure the public’s support of donation with the donor designation rate.
